What are the benefits of being a structural engineer?

Structural engineers are rigorously trained and have knowledge of many different physics and math related fields so that they can understand how stresses like load and wind will affect structures they’re helping to design. Structural engineers can also help un-build structures, either for safe demolition or repair.

Does UC Berkeley offer an MS program in structural engineering?

The University of California Berkeley offers an MS program in Structural Engineering, Mechanics and Materials within the department of Civil and Environmental Engineering.

What are the research areas in structural engineering?

The structural group is involved in research areas like – Earthquake / wind resistant design of structural systems, high performance concrete, smart structures, structural health monitoring, building fire engineering systems, risk/reliability frameworks and structural topology optimization.
